New BBQ Eatery Has Ties to History

New BBQ Eatery Has Ties to History By DAN SULLIVANRICHFIELD SPRINGSOur area’s newest barbecue restaurant, Maplewood BBQ and Spirits, takes its name from that given by original owner John Tunnicliff to the mansion built on his estate in 1760, which included a huge tract of land covering what is today parts of Otsego and southern Herkimer counties. Otsego County Answers the Call

Otsego County Answers the Call OTSEGO COUNTY—The Otsego County Office of Emergency Services deployed a team last week to assist Erie County in its recovery from a historic series of storms. Editorial: Resolutionary Thinking

Editorial Resolutionary Thinking With the New Year comes the tradition of setting resolutions. About 40 percent of U.S. adults set New Year’s resolutions every year. The largest demographic, at 59 percent, is young adults aged 18-34. Community Solar Program Seeks Otsego County Participants

Community Solar Program Seeks Otsego County Participants Otsego County is seeking residents interested in reducing their electric bill by connecting to an offsite solar energy provider. This is part of a New York State Energy Research and Development Authority program to promote community solar. Otsego County Planning and Solid Waste, in collaboration with Energy Smart Otsego County, is administering the program here in Otsego County.
